Bull Case : CAT

The strongest argument for CAT centers on Market Cap, Return on Equity, Revenue Growth. Revenue growth of 18.0% demonstrates continued momentum.

Bull Case : ESP

The strongest argument for ESP centers on Profit Margin, Operating Margin, EPS Growth. Profitability is solid with margins at 23.4% and operating margin at 25.3%.

Bear Case : CAT

The primary concerns for CAT are PEG Ratio, Price/Book, Piotroski F-Score. A P/E of 44.2x leaves little room for execution misses. Debt-to-equity of 2.03 is elevated, increasing financial risk.

Bear Case : ESP

The primary concerns for ESP are Market Cap, Revenue Growth, Free Cash Flow.

Key Dynamics to Monitor

CAT profiles as a growth stock while ESP is a declining play — different risk/reward profiles.

CAT carries more volatility with a beta of 1.52 — expect wider price swings.

CAT is growing revenue faster at 18.0% — sustainability is the question.

CAT generates stronger free cash flow (2.2B), providing more financial flexibility.

Caterpillar Inc

INDUSTRIALS · FARM & HEAVY CONSTRUCTION MACHINERY · USA

Caterpillar Inc. (often shortened to CAT) is an American Fortune 100 corporation that designs, develops, engineers, manufactures, markets, and sells machinery, engines, financial products, and insurance to customers via a worldwide dealer network.
